19
Curso Introdutório de Informática Aula do dia: 12/03/2014 Educador: João Gabriel de Carvalho.

IN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A. sistemas operacionais - aula linguagem binária

Embed Size (px)

Citation preview

Page 1: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Curso Introdutório de InformáticaAula do dia: 12/03/2014

Educador: João Gabriel de Carvalho.

Page 2: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Revisão da aula anterior.

Page 3: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Linguagem de computador

Page 4: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Linguagem de computador

O computador tem como base a linguagem de máquina que é Binária, possue somente dois elementos, 0 e 1.

Bit (Dígito binário)– É a menor unidade de informação, equivale a 0

(desligado) ou 1 (ligado).

Page 5: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Linguagem de computador

1 Byte(caractere)

0101 0101

bitdesligado

0

bitligado

1

Page 6: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

Page 7: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

Page 8: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

J 0110 1010

Page 9: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

J

o

0110 1010

0110 1111

Page 10: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

J

o

~

0110 1010

0110 1111

0111 1110

Page 11: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

J

o

~

a

0110 1010

0110 1111

0111 1110

0110 0001

Page 12: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

J

o

~

a

o

0110 1010

0110 1111

0111 1110

0110 0001

0110 1111

Page 13: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

J

o

~

a

o

0110 1010

0110 1111

0111 1110

0110 0001

0110 1111

Page 14: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exemplo de conversão de dados para código binário.

JOÃO

J o ~

a o

01101010 01101111 01111110 01100001 01101111

Page 15: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Tabela ASCII

Page 16: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Tabela ASCII

Serve para representar a cadeia de bits de cada caractere disponível no teclado.

A tabela possue 128 caracteres, sendo que 33 não são imprimíveis.– D (representação decimal)– H (representação hexadecimal)– G (representação gráfica)

Page 17: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Tabela ASCII

Page 18: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Tabela ASCII

Page 19: INFORMÁTICA - SISTEMAS OPERACIONAIS - AULA LINGUAGEM BINÁRIA.  sistemas operacionais - aula linguagem binária

Exercício

Utilizando a tabela ASCII, desenvolva a representação binária de seu nome, separando cada caractere em linhas diferentes.